Output 59db3facdd7f57fcbd74d5cca24022acf3486cbacba028fa7c4f5d3151e89541:1

value
2049648
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87d1262d4b9aa9c472f4043a24d55e5173fd1a9d OP_EQUAL
address
3E59hNpkiPSQjocGwUmyWBMTPQUftVaAyG
transaction
59db3facdd7f57fcbd74d5cca24022acf3486cbacba028fa7c4f5d3151e89541
confirmations
156076
spent
true